What does an SAP data analyst do?

An SAP data analyst is responsible for managing, analyzing, and interpreting data within SAP systems to support business decision-making. They often work with SAP modules like FI, MM, or SD, using tools such as SAP Business Warehouse (BW) and SAP HANA, and require strong analytical skills and knowledge of SAP software. Their tasks include data validation, reporting, and optimizing data processes to improve operational efficiency.

What are some common challenges faced by SAP Data Analysts and how can they be addressed?

A common challenge for SAP Data Analysts is ensuring data accuracy and consistency across multiple SAP modules and external data sources, which requires rigorous data validation and reconciliation processes. Analysts often collaborate closely with IT teams and business stakeholders to define data requirements, troubleshoot integration issues, and implement improvements. Maintaining up-to-date knowledge of SAP system updates and evolving business needs is crucial for success. Developing strong communication and documentation practices helps effectively convey insights and foster continuous process improvements.

SAP Data Analyst - Clearance Required

SAP Data Analyst - Clearance Required

LMI

Job description

Overview

LMI is seeking a skilled SAP Data Analyst to support Army logistics enterprise resource planning, data management, system analysis, and decision support through SAP-enabled business processes, data analytics, and enterprise integration. Successfully demonstrate competency in project execution, client delivery, critical thinking, relationship management, while upholding the highest standard of ethical behavior.

This position is part of the team supporting the Army HQDA G-4 ELISS program, delivering innovative solutions that enable critical Army logistics and sustainment missions.

Responsibilities
  • Support Army logistics enterprise systems through SAP functional support, data analysis, and business process improvement initiatives.
  • Conduct research and analysis to evaluate enterprise data, business processes, system performance, and operational trends.
  • Collect, consolidate, validate, and analyze information from multiple enterprise data sources to support executive decision making and program recommendations.
  • Develop executive-ready briefings, reports, decision papers, presentations, and analytical products supporting Army logistics initiatives.
  • Support SAP-enabled business processes by identifying data quality issues, analyzing system performance, and recommending process improvements.
  • Coordinate activities and recommendations across multiple Army organizations and stakeholders to improve enterprise data management and operational effectiveness.
  • Monitor project activities, milestones, deliverables, and action items to ensure timely execution.
  • Facilitate meetings, working groups, and collaborative planning sessions while documenting decisions and tracking follow-up actions.
  • Synthesize complex operational and analytical information into actionable recommendations that improve data quality, business processes, and mission performance.
  • Develop performance metrics, dashboards, and analytical products to support leadership visibility and informed decision making.
  • Support enterprise data governance, reporting initiatives, system modernization, and integration activities, as required.
  • Support business development activities, including market research, proposal support, solution development, and client engagement, as required.
  • Perform additional consulting, analytical, and project support activities as assigned.
Qualifications

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S

  • Bachelor's degree in Information Systems, Computer Science, Business, Data Analytics, Logistics, Supply Chain Management, Operations Research, Engineering, or a related discipline.
  • Ten or more years of professional experience supporting Army logistics, SAP, enterprise resource planning systems, DoD, or other complex Government organizations.
  • Experience supporting SAP-enabled business processes, enterprise data analysis, system support, or business intelligence initiatives.
  • Strong analytical skills, including pro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ite and experience using spreadsheets, databases, reporting tools, and data visualization platforms.
  • Demonstrated ability to gather, analyze, validate, and synthesize information from multiple enterprise data sources into concise, actionable recommendations.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ills, including experience developing executive-level briefings, reports, and presentations.
  • Demonstrated ability to coordinate with multiple stakeholders and work effectively within cross-functional teams.
  • Self-directed, detail oriented, and capable of managing multiple priorities in dynamic environments.
  • Available for occasional travel.
  • This position requires an active Secret security clearance. Applicants must be U.S. citizens.
